Hawks 92 (27-21), Pacers 111 (24-22)

Indy ended the game on a 23-2 run to pull past Atlanta. Myles Turner looked good in his first career start with 20 points and 6 rebounds.

Nuggets 117 (18-29), Wizards 113 (20-24)

Danilo Gallinari scored 26 points and 4 three-pointers to lead Denver. The Wizards were within four points with 1:13 left, but a Manimal-sized block turned the momentum back in the Nuggets’ favor.

Knicks 93 (22-26), Raptors 103 (31-15)

DeMar DeRozan and Kyle Lowry put up 26-point efforts to give Toronto their 10th-straight win.

Bucks 83 (20-28), Grizzlies 103 (27-20)

Milwaukee shot a horrendous 1-16 from deep as Memphis cruised to its sixth win in seven games.

Kings 105 (20-26), Pelicans 114 (17-28)

New Orleans was without Anthony Davis and Tyreke Evans, but Ryan Anderson exploded for 36 points (including a franchise record 30 in the first half) to keep the Pels’ playoff hopes alive.

Bulls 114 (26-19), Lakers 91 (9-39)

Derrick Rose, Jimmy Butler and Pau Gasol all had efficient nights, as Chicago dispatched of L.A. The Bulls were up 32-15 after the first quarter and never looked back.
